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) – Skilled Nursing Facility
Starting at $58/hour
Midtown Oaks Post Acute | Sacramento, CA

Midtown Oaks Post Acute is seeking a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to join our skilled nursing/post-acute care team. We’re looking for a compassionate, motivated clinician who is passionate about helping patients improve communication, cognition, and swallowing function.

Pay: From $58/hr

  • Starting at $58/hour (based on experience)

Schedule Options:

  • Full-time

  • Part-time

  • PRN

  • Flexible scheduling available

Why Midtown Oaks Post Acute?

  • Supportive leadership and collaborative interdisciplinary team

  • Strong rehab department with a patient-centered focus

  • Well-equipped therapy spaces

  • Convenient Midtown Sacramento location

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) Responsibilities:

  • Evaluate and treat patients with speech, language, cognitive, and swallowing disorders

  • Develop and implement individualized treatment plans

  • Perform dysphagia assessments and interventions

  • Document evaluations, progress notes, and discharge summaries accurately and timely

  • Collaborate with nursing, dietary, therapy, and interdisciplinary teams

  • Educate patients and families on treatment plans and compensatory strategies

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) Requirements:

  • Active California Speech-Language Pathologist license (or CFY candidates welcome)

  • Skilled nursing or post-acute experience preferred, but not required

  • Strong communication and documentation skills

  • Compassionate, team-oriented approach to care

If you’re looking for an SLP role where your skills are valued and your schedule is flexible, Midtown Oaks Post Acute would love to hear from you.
